THE KIWANIS FAMILY

As you may already know, Circle K International is just one branch of the Kiwanis Family, or K-family.  There is also Key Club for high schoolers, Builders club for middle schoolers, K-Kids for elementary schoolers, and Aktion Club for the disabled, all of which are sponsored by Kiwanis International.  All members of the Kiwanis Family work towards the same ideals and have a strong heart for service and leadership. The organization is called a family for a reason; each branch is connected and helps the others grow and prosper. CKI works the most with Kiwanis, as a Kiwanis Club is the main sponsor behind our clubs, but we may also work with other members of the family joining together with Key Clubs or Builders Clubs for service projects or helping to run a K-Kids or Aktion Club.

High School Organization

KEY CLUB INTERNATIONAL

Founded in 1925, Key Club is the world’s oldest and largest high school service organization.  The goal of Key Club is to teach the world’s youth to be leaders through the service of others.  Key Clubs are autonomous organizations who are free to plan their own service projects that are guided by their Major Emphasis Program, Children: Their Future, Our Focus.”  Key Clubbers do a fantastic job living their motto, “Caring: Our Way of Life.” Our club is lucky enough to have a Key Club close by at the University School on campus!

Middle School Organization

BUILDERS CLUB

Founded in 1975, Builders Club is the world’s largest service organization for middle schoolers and has clubs all over the world.  This is a student led organization that is based out of schools and community based groups such as churches, Boys and Girls Clubs, YMCAs, etc.  Their objectives are to provide opportunities for working together in service to school and community, to develop leadership potential, to foster the development of strong moral character, and to encourage loyalty to school, community, and nation.

Elementary School Organization

K-KIDS

Kiwanis Kids, or K-Kids, is the fastest growing service organization for elementary schools.  For many children, this is their first real exposure to leadership and community service.  Like Builders Club, K-Kids can be based out of schools or community groups. It also has the same four objectives as Builders Club, as the two are very similar.  This club is a great chance for kids to learn that there are others who are in need and just how gratifying it can be to help.

Adults with Disabilities Organization

AKTION CLUB

Aktion Club provides an opportunity for adults with disabilities to serve their community.  The mission of Aktion Club is to develop competent, capable, caring leaders through the vehicle of service.  The core values of Aktion Club are character building, leadership, inclusiveness, and caring.  When someone with a disability decides they want to give back to their community, they need to look no further than Aktion club, where development has no disability.
